Transaction

44f26bbb2ff8527315b9505dfb3480a7ca77bf65ed52fbf7ef7a7c80b9f7d77f
72,008 confirmations
Timestamp
1729194796
Block866,102
Fee27,079 sats
Fee rate52.2 sats/vB
view on mempool.space

Inputs & Outputs